Types of IRS Audits

Correspondence audits are the most common: the IRS mails a notice requesting documentation for a specific item on your return. Office audits require you to bring records to an IRS office. Field audits are the most intensive, with an IRS Revenue Agent visiting your home or business. Each type requires a different response strategy and all benefit from professional representation.

Audit Reconsideration and Appeals

If you disagree with audit results, you have the right to appeal within the IRS. The IRS Office of Appeals resolves disputes without litigation in the majority of cases. If Appeals is not satisfactory, the next step is U.S. Tax Court or federal district court. The U.S. Tax Court allows taxpayers to contest deficiencies before paying, which is often the most powerful leverage point in the process.
